CVE-2024-40431: Input Validation

A lack of input validation in Realtek SD card reader driver before 10.0.26100.21374 through the implementation of the IOCTLSCSIPASSTHROUGH control of the SD card reader driver allows an attacker to write to predictable kernel memory locations, even as a low-privileged user.

Frequently Asked Questions

1

What is the severity of CVE-2024-40431?

CVE-2024-40431 is considered a high severity vulnerability due to its potential for kernel memory manipulation.

2

How do I fix CVE-2024-40431?

To fix CVE-2024-40431, update the Realtek SD card reader driver to version 10.0.26100.21374 or later.

3

Who is affected by CVE-2024-40431?

CVE-2024-40431 affects users of the Realtek SD card reader driver versions before 10.0.26100.21374.

4

What kind of attack does CVE-2024-40431 enable?

CVE-2024-40431 enables low-privileged users to write to predictable kernel memory locations.

5

What does CVE-2024-40431 exploit?

CVE-2024-40431 exploits a lack of input validation in the IOCTL_SCSI_PASS_THROUGH control of the SD card reader driver.
